Zack Snyder Posts A New Picture Of Batman
Zack Snyder is currently spending some time with family, and we hope they are doing as well as they possibly can be, but he put a lot of work into Justice League. He's still promoting the movie and decided to share a new image of Batman to his Vero account.
It's a bit hard to tell if the image is from Batman v Superman or Justice League though the latter would certainly make more sense considering the timeline. If nothing else Snyder remains a master at photographing these characters and these worlds. The image screams "the god damn Batman" which is more or less the version that Warner Bros is currently going for. We can't see much but that's the look Snyder has been giving this series from the beginning. Sometimes it works, sometimes it doesn't, and while Snyder might not "get" Batman he certainly gets the look if nothing else.

Summary: Fueled by his restored faith in humanity and inspired by Superman's selfless act, Bruce Wayne enlists the help of his newfound ally, Diana Prince, to face an even greater enemy.
Justice League will be directed by Zack Snyder and stars Ben Affleck, Gal Gadot, Jason Momoa, Ezra Miller, Ray Fisher. and Henry Cavill. It will be released on November 17, 2017.
